Olympics

I am a sucker for the Olympics. Although I watch some television, when the Olympics come on the television every two years I could watch them for hours. I have spirit for my country but will gladly cheer on any Olympian. Perhaps it is because I was a competitive athlete for so many years, I realize how much effort the athlete put into their sport.

This particular Olympic games I especially like the P&G ads which thank the Olympians' moms. Every person has a mom. I have not seen any Olympic athlete reach the podium by themselves. Each athlete has a coach, a mentor, a friend or a rival and their mom which helped them get to that podium.

The Olympics seem like a time when we focus on what mankind can achieve by physical and mental strength and now with the help of new technology.

If nothing else remember the Olympic motto- "Citius, Altius, Fortius." These three Latin words mean "Swifter, Higher, Stronger." Regardless if you are an Olympian or not each person can strive to do whatever they do better than they did before.
